1. Cost Comparison: Drone vs Helicopter Inspections

Helicopter Inspections (Traditional Method)

Typical costs in the U.S.:

  • $3,000–$6,000 per flight hour

  • Fuel + pilot + crew

  • Weather limitations

  • Large mobilization costs

Helicopters are effective for large areas, but extremely expensive for frequent inspections.


Drone Inspections (Modern Method)

Typical commercial drone inspection costs:

  • 30–50% lower than helicopter inspections

  • Minimal mobilization

  • Smaller crew

  • Faster deployment

For powerlines, pipelines, and rail corridors, drone inspections significantly reduce operational costs, especially when done frequently.


2. Safety Comparison

Helicopter inspections involve:

  • Low-altitude flight risks

  • High operational hazard

  • Human exposure to extreme conditions

Drone inspections:

  • Keep operators on the ground

  • Reduce worker exposure

  • Eliminate onboard flight risk

For infrastructure like transmission lines and oil pipelines, safety improvements alone justify the switch.


3. Data Quality & Accuracy

Helicopters:

  • Good wide-area overview

  • Limited close-detail imaging

Drones:

  • High-resolution RGB

  • Thermal imaging

  • LiDAR mapping

  • Gas detection (OGI)

Drones can fly closer and slower, capturing detailed inspection data that helicopters often miss.


4. Frequency & Predictive Maintenance

Because helicopters are expensive, inspections are often done less frequently.

Drones allow:

  • More frequent inspections

  • Preventive maintenance

  • Early fault detection

  • Reduced downtime

This shifts operations from reactive repairs to predictive maintenance.


When Helicopters Still Make Sense

To be honest:

  • Massive emergency response over hundreds of miles

  • Extremely remote regions without drone support

  • Situations requiring human onboard visual judgment

But for routine industrial inspections, drones are rapidly becoming the new standard.

FAQ: Drone vs Helicopter Inspections

Q: Are drone inspections cheaper than helicopters in the USA?
Yes. Most industrial operators report 30–50% cost savings.

Q: Can drones replace helicopters for powerline inspections?
In many cases, yes — especially for routine inspections and thermal scanning.

Q: Do drones provide better inspection data?
Yes. Drones capture high-resolution images and thermal/LiDAR data helicopters often cannot.

Q: Are drone inspections legal for long corridors?
Yes, with FAA Part 107 and BVLOS waivers where required.
